Scribner’s Catskills Lodge is a year-round destination for adventure seekers and urban explorers alike.

Though the property had a strong social media presence, a formal brand visual identity exercise was never done. They needed a refined visual identity that clearly communicates their wedding, meeting space, and room offerings. The materials needed to reflect their elevated “scoutcore” vibe, highlighting their quirky charm, exceptional on-site restaurant, and proximity to incredible outdoor adventures.

We designed a series of marketing brochures for weddings and special events, meeting spaces, and room offerings.

The design approach used stylized photo collages, a mix of typography and graphic elements, and hand-drawn illustrations to capture the personality of the property while still presenting information in a clear and organized way.

The materials function as both informational pieces and brand storytelling tools, helping guests better understand the on site experience, equipped with dog-friendly amenities, morning yoga classes, friendly s’mores bonfires and oak barrel sauna; positioning the property as a considered destination for stays, weddings, and events.

The brochures now reflect the character and ambience of the property while clearly communicating key offerings to guests and event clients.
